Output 8e950c4534e29ccfb5a96d3444edf309fe197ff97ff6fe9efdae83b3e6dd1792:124

value
51206933
script pubkey
OP_0 OP_PUSHBYTES_20 368bd042076ad3caa48b5c62c34f781651626bf9
address
bc1qx69aqss8dtfu4fytt33vxnmczegky6leeft9j7
transaction
8e950c4534e29ccfb5a96d3444edf309fe197ff97ff6fe9efdae83b3e6dd1792
spent
true